微信IOS 播放音频
时间: 2024-10-26 14:01:54 浏览: 13
在iOS平台上,微信允许用户播放音频通常通过其内置的音视频播放功能。如果你想要在微信中播放音频文件,可以按照以下步骤操作:
1. **准备资源**:确保你有一个音频文件,它可能是.mp3、.wav或其他支持的格式。
2. **创建`AVAudioPlayer`实例**:在微信的iOS客户端中,你可以使用`AVFoundation`框架提供的`AVAudioPlayer`类来加载和播放音频。首先导入框架头文件,并在需要的地方创建一个实例:
```swift
import AVFoundation
let audioURL = URL(fileURLWithPath: "your_audio_file_path") // 替换为你的音频文件路径
let audioPlayer = try? AVAudioPlayer(contentsOf: audioURL)
```
3. **播放音频**:初始化成功后,调用`play()`方法开始播放音频:
```swift
audioPlayer?.play()
```
4. **处理错误**:播放前最好检查音频是否加载成功并处理可能出现的错误:
```swift
if let error = audioPlayer?.error {
print("Error playing audio: \(error.localizedDescription)")
}
```
5. **暂停、停止和管理生命周期**:当不需要播放时,可以使用`pause()`, `stop()`或`removeFromSuperview()`来控制音频播放。
阅读全文